KRISTIN M. RINN
She has treated patients with chronic diseases, including hypertension, diabetes, heart disease, and patients with acute illness. She also enjoys educating her patients on preventative medicine, such as health screenings, diet, and exercise, and managing chronic conditions. Before working in family medicine, Kristin worked with urgent care patients. She has her Doctorate in Clinical Nursing.
She originally grew up and completed her undergraduate education in Virginia. After which, she moved to Colorado at age 22 and has lived here ever since. Kristin received her Master of Science in Nursing / Family Nurse Practitioner in 2006 from the University of Colorado. Subsequently, she obtained her Doctor of Nursing Practice in 2015 from the University of Colorado. Kristin has worked in urgent care and primary care for 18 years.
She has a passion for preventative health care and believes strongly in a healthy diet, exercise, and mental and spiritual health to improve health status and avoid illness. She has a focus on improving health through diet, exercise, vitamin and nutrient supplementation and hormone optimization.

ASHLEY VANDERJAGT
From an early age, she was captivated by the wonders of the human body and the complexities of the mind. Growing up in the breathtaking landscapes of Colorado, she always knew her path would lead to a career in medicine. With unwavering determination, she earned her Bachelor’s degree in Integrative Physiology from the University of Colorado Boulder, laying the foundation for her journey.
Her pursuit of knowledge continued at the Red Rocks Physician Assistant Program in Lakewood, CO, where she not only obtained her degree but also pursued her Masters of Medical Science from St. Francis University. Over the course of seven enriching years, she delved into various specialties, from orthopedic surgery to inpatient neurology, each experience shaping her into the compassionate healthcare provider she is today.
Driven by a passion for hands-on care, she expanded her expertise by becoming certified in aesthetic injectables and therapeutic neurotoxins in June 2023. Currently, she’s actively engaged in a fellowship for Integrative Psychiatry and pursuing Certification in Brain Optimization & Restoration, eager to further her understanding and improve patient outcomes.
